This 1985 Volkswagen Vanagon Riviera Conversion, located in Troutdale, Oregon, is a distinctive and rugged multi-purpose vehicle. Originally manufactured in Germany's Hannover plant, this Vanagon is a Class 1 vehicle with a GVW of 6,000 lb (2,722 kg) or less, and is powered by a water-cooled, rear-wheel drive engine featuring a rebuilt 2.2-liter flat-four, linked to a rebuilt four-speed manual transaxle. Its distinctive body type is that of a van, also referred to as a Minivan, making it highly versatile for various purposes including camping thanks to its pop-top design converted by Automotive Services, Inc. of Vancouver, Washington.
